It was Anne’s 1st day @ work. She had never had a job in 33 years. Now she was home from work.

I came into the house to get some carrots for the horses and at the front steps Anne greets me saying that she is leaving.

I ask where are you going?

Back Home! she says after talking to her Dad, he said I could come home. Oh really, I say and she only nodded her head.

I said, Anne when are you going to become a women? When are you going to grow up and do what you say your going to do? You made a commitment to stay for 14 days and you’re not even at the 4th day.

I can’t sleep and I need a good shower with warm water Anne says.

Bull shit, you’re full of it. What you need is to ability to manage your mind when you’re uncomfortable. You have no idea how to do that do you?

I am leaving Gary and I still want to work with you if you will have me. Anne says

This is not a team, Anne. You’re on your own making this choice. You’re not asking what I feel or think. It’s what Anne wants, Anne, Anne and Anne. You are self-centered and have no idea about being a part of a team. If you were willing to be a team I would be more willing to think about working with you. I am not sure at this point if there is anything to teach you until self-centeredness is not your only means of operation.

She left, not cleaning her space, not caring about the throw up and the piss that reeked from her messing all over her girlfriends car and the room and bed she stayed in. It was three rough days that we had been all about baby-sitting Annie. We had two goals for her to get up on Monday morning and make it to her first day of work and keep her job and her commitment to staying at the farm for 14 days. Up until this morning she was not functional. Now she was in her car driving off.

At the beginning of Anne coming to the farm we had a talk with her parents and they said they had no money to spend on her treatment. Mind you they both had spent over half a million on her already in treatment centers five of them. They said they were tired of dealing with her choices and spending money to help her get out of trouble. In fact her Father wished that she would be caught drinking and driving and thrown into prison. He thought maybe this would wake her up. I asked them to make a commitment to me that Anne could not go home and they would not help her out with money without coming through me. They both agreed to this but did not hold up to it. They had no ground and either did Anne

How can parents expect their children to hold up their end if they will not hold up their side as parents? This not so little girl was still very little and had no idea about responsibility. So where do you start to teach responsibility? Well getting a job and having some responsibilities is a beginning. Think about it though if you never had responsibilities and you did not want to have them how now after 33 years was she going to be able to pull off being successful with any responsibilities?
